gpt4 book ai didi

cloud-foundry - 为什么删除相应的应用程序时,Pivotal Cloud Foundry 不会删除路由?

转载 作者:行者123 更新时间:2023-12-02 20:17:24 24 4
gpt4 key购买 nike

我一直在通过设置 Pivotal Web Services 帐户来探索 Pivotal Cloud Foundry - 公共(public)云版本。在探索 CF CLI 时,我遵循了以下教程。 https://pivotal.io/platform/pcf-tutorials/getting-started-with-pivotal-cloud-foundry/introduction

我能够成功地将示例 Spring Boot 应用程序推送到 PCF Cloud 并按照教程进行操作。

当我开始使用它时,我尝试使用以下命令删除该应用程序。 cf-spring 是我的应用程序名称。

cf删除cf-spring CF Delete Command

导航到我的 Pivotal Web Service 帐户时,我可以看到该应用已被删除。该路由仍显示使用 cf Push 命令创建应用程序时创建的路由名称。

Pivotal DashBoard

所以我尝试使用以下命令删除路线。 Delete Route

它不允许我使用 CLI 删除?应用程序删除命令是否应该注意删除与应用程序关联的相关路由?

最佳答案

尝试cf delete-route -h查看delete-route命令的语法。

您可能想要运行cf delete-route cfapps.io --hostname cf-spring-rested-platypus

在最新版本的 cf-cli 中,您还可以运行 cf delete-orphaned-routes

认为当您删除应用程序时,CF 不会完全删除路由的原因是它保留了主机名供您使用,即:其他人无法重复使用它如果您刚刚删除您的应用程序进行刷新,则可以在另一个组织或空间中进行操作。当您实际上想在另一个空间中重用主机名时,这有点烦人,但考虑到 Multi-Tenancy 功能,保持它们完整/保留是有意义的。

关于cloud-foundry - 为什么删除相应的应用程序时,Pivotal Cloud Foundry 不会删除路由?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52119260/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com